        All animal sports have their roots in historical customs: religious rituals; contests staged for audience entertainment; and warfare, hunting, and herding practices.

        Centuries ago many ancient religions had rituals that involved bull slaughter. The Moors fought bulls from horseback, a practice that evolved into bullfighting during the Middle Ages. Blood sports, such as animal fighting, may have their roots in animal sacrifice, but were really popularized by the Romans as entertainment. Thousands of wild animals died in Romes Coliseum(大體育場) while doing battle with each other or with gladiators. These events were often more like slaughters than sports. The animals were usually tortured with hot spikes or even dabbed with burning pitch to make them fight more ferociously and violently. Blood sports surged in popularity in Europe during the Middle Ages. These included bears, bulls, and dogs or cocks (roosters) fighting with each other in various forums.

        Sporting events involving horses have their origins in warfare, hunting, and herding practices. It was an event in the Greek Olympic Games as early as 664 B.C. Horse racing with riders became widespread during the Middle Ages, particularly in England. Human dependence on the horse during hunting and herding led to the creation of many other competitions in which horses excelled, such as jumping over obstacles or chasing lost cows.
